sprinkle
ⓘMost examples are given in US English. We have labeled exceptions as UK.n
- [chocolate, colored] sprinkles
- sprinkles on [ice cream, cookies]
- do you want sprinkles on [that, top]?
- a sprinkle of [salt, cheese, cinnamon]
- a generous sprinkle of [cinnamon]
- add a sprinkle of [salt] (on top)
- yes, but just a sprinkle, please
- are expecting a few sprinkles of rain today
- with a sprinkle of [facts, humor, wit]
- had sprinkles of [grey, greying] hair
- a sprinkle of freckles
- sprinkle [it] with [oil, sugar, cinnamon, cheese, salt]
- sprinkle [oil] on [top, your food]
- sprinkle [oil] over the [top, crust]
- sprinkle in (some) [oil]
- sprinkle [generously, carefully, liberally, lightly]
- sprinkle the [lawn, flowers, garden] (with water)
- sprinkle some [jokes, humor, anecdotes] into the [speech, conversation]
